HomeMy WebLinkAboutCity Council Resolution 1974-052CITY OF PLYMOUTH Pursuant to due call and notice thereof, a regular meeting of the City Council of the City of Plymouth, Minnesota, was held on the 21st day of January, 1974. The following members were present: Acting Mayor Hunt, Council- men Neils, Seibold and Spaeth. The following members were absent: Mayor Hilde. Councilman Seibold introduced the following Resolution and moved its adoption: RESOLUTION NO. 74-52 ICE SKATING EASEMENTS WHEREAS, Wallace A. Turner and H. Colin Sanders have granted the u public to ice skate on their property, and WHEREAS, the City of Plymouth finds that a public skating area on these properties is of public benefit. N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F PLYMOUTH that the City of Plymouth accepts the ice skating easement from H. Colin Sanders, owner of Lot 7, Block 4, Greentree Forest 2nd Addition,and W. A. Turner, owner of the South 268 feet of the West 231 feet of the Southwest 1/4 of the Northwest 1/4 except roads, and agrees to hold harm- less H. Colin Sanders and W. A. Turner for any damages either to person or property arising by reason of the public use of said properties for ice skating purposes. The motion for the adoption of the foregoing Resolution was duly seconded by Councilman Neils, and upon vote being taken thereon, the following voted in favor thereof: Acting Mayor Hunt, Councilmen Neils, Seibold and Spaeth. The following voted against or abstained: None. Whereupon the Resolution was declared duly passed and adopted. irir,r *ter ***
